Biography

Jack Fraser is an Assistant Professor in Strategy at Imperial College Business School. He earned his Ph.D. in Management from the University of Cambridge, where he was an ESRC Doctoral Scholar. Jack’s research focuses on the influence of emerging technologies on the development pathways of established firms and new ventures, addressing the strategic challenges posed by digital transformation and its impact on decision-making and organizational practices. His research has been published in leading journals, including Nature Communications and Long Range Planning. Prior to his position at Imperial, Jack was a Research Fellow at the University of Oxford’s Saïd Business School and a Lecturer at New College, contributing to research and teaching in strategy and entrepreneurship. His previous roles in strategy policy within both the public and private sectors inform his teaching approach at Imperial, where he emphasizes the themes of innovation, technology entrepreneurship, and digital transformation.
